Very good video, thanks. I have one question tho - Is it possible to bring Ryuma and Tsuru with Moria and activate Tsuru into Perona into Ryuma to kill 6c or lower?
Yeah You won't be able to use perona's effect in between Tsuru and Ryuma's effect since it act's like a chain link 1 and 2. Those 2 have to resolve one after another immediately so the perona effect comes before or after but def not in between.

I believe going 1st vs Moria is ideal. Taking away going first is crucial. Cause by your turn 2(3DON) if you’re able to play at least two cards per turn you’ll be able to dodge Perona and make it awkward for them to navigate their turn. Also, by at least playing two cards(establishing at least two characters) you’re more likely to be able to maintain your board. Cause Moria will for sure be able to remove at least one body per turn. So if you’re able to maintain bringing out at least two characters per turn you’ll slowly build advantage, overwhelm them with pressure to eventually take the W.
